Output 56fe2f0da08394a8978ab13f33635b65cee115df3ccd2eab76f4ca2da0da380a:1

value
43641313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6db7802fb4b9ac5cce21e2e04c988032d259021 OP_EQUAL
address
3MH5SZ8HdKNtrUedtz4gYLpdeXU61nf8Vf
transaction
56fe2f0da08394a8978ab13f33635b65cee115df3ccd2eab76f4ca2da0da380a
spent
true